Introduction

Working from home has become increasingly popular, but creating a productive home office environment is essential for maintaining focus and efficiency. A well-designed workspace can significantly impact your overall performance and wellbeing.

Designing Your Workspace for Productivity

Start by choosing a dedicated area in your home that is quiet and free from distractions. Ensure your home office setup includes ergonomic furniture, proper lighting, and sufficient storage to keep your space organized. Personal touches like plants or artwork can also foster a positive work atmosphere.

Essential Tools and Technology

Invest in reliable technology such as a fast computer, high-quality webcam, and noise-cancelling headphones. Utilizing productivity tools like project management software and calendar apps can help you stay organized and meet deadlines efficiently.

Establishing Routines and Boundaries

Maintain a regular work schedule and communicate boundaries with family or roommates. Taking regular breaks and setting clear start and end times for your workday can prevent burnout and improve focus.

Conclusion

Creating a productive home office environment is a continuous process of optimizing your space and routines. With intentional setup and discipline, working from home can be both efficient and enjoyable.
